Conservatories can be found in numerous styles, each with its special character and beauty:
TypeDescriptionVictorianIncluding a multi-faceted design, Victorian conservatories use a conventional visual with elaborate detailing.EdwardianDefined by a rectangular shape, these conservatories are roomy and perfect for making the most of living areas.Lean-toUnderstood for their simplicity, lean-to conservatories are perfect for small spaces and can be connected to any structure.Gable-endThese conservatories feature a high, triangular roof design that creates a grand, roomy atmosphere.P-ShapeCombining components of Victorian and lean-to designs, P-shape conservatories provide flexible area for various functions.Conservatory Construction Process

1. Do I need preparing authorization to build a conservatory?In numerous cases, conservatories fall under permitted advancement, which suggests preparation consent may not be needed. Nevertheless, it is important to examine local guidelines as requirements might vary. 2. How much does it cost to build a conservatory?The cost of a
conservatory can differ substantially based upon its size, materials, and design. On average, homeowners can expect to invest anywhere from ₤ 10,000 to ₤ 50,000 or more. 3. Can a conservatory be used year-round? While traditional conservatories are typically
designed for seasonal use, modern products and heating solutions enable year-round usage, making them ideal for all seasons. 4. Which products are best for a conservatory?Common products include uPVC, wood, and aluminum for the frame, while double-glazing is suggested for the glass to improve insulation. 5. The length of time does it require to build a conservatory?The construction time for a conservatory can vary, typically varying from 6 weeks to 12 weeks, depending upon its complexity and factors such as climate condition.
